The refuge is part of the largest expanses of mangrove forest in North America. As such the refuge protects important mangrove habitats and a rich diversity of native wildlife, including several endangered species. The Gulf Coast Visitor Center serves as the gateway for exploring the maze of mangrove islands and waterways that extends to Flamingo and Florida Bay accessible only by boat in this region. Although there is one exception, the Ten Thousand Islands Marsh Trail. The U.S. 41 Oil Pad road is turned into a walking interpretive trail into the mangrove mazes and with a wildlife observation tower along the road.
